A group of people gathers for typical Dutch buildings. In the distance you can see a stone arch bridge. Nijland has perfectly captured the charm of the 19th-century Netherlands in this richly rendered oil on canvas painting.
The scene seems to date back to the 19th century. The painting itself was probably made in the early or mid-20th century. The artwork is surrounded by a ornately carved, gold painted wood frame with an antique look.
77cm loaf x 4.5 thick x 67cm high
The painting is signed "Nijland". Probably painted by the Dutch artist Gerard Nijland - however, this has not been confirmed.
Found in Leiden, Netherlands. The artwork is in original vintage condition. There is no serious damage.
